# Approvals: Leaked FD Hunt — Quillbridge Runtime

Plugin authors: the runtime team is hunting leaked file descriptors across the plugin sandbox. Any plugin holding FDs past teardown will be flagged in the next compatibility scan. Fixes require approval before merge: attach lsof output from the repro harness, link the scan report, and request review in the approvals queue. No exceptions for legacy plugins. The approver who signs off on all FD-leak fixes is named below.

approver of tawip-bagap = Holdor Silath

### Audit Item 14: Read-Replica Lag Alarm

Confirm that the replica-lag alarm for the Thornbury database cluster is armed before release cutover. Threshold is 30 seconds of lag sustained for five minutes; the alarm must page, not just email. Verify the runbook link resolves and that the silencing window from the last release was removed. If the alarm fires during the release window, the release manager pauses rollout and escalates immediately. The designated owner accountable for this alarm and its runbook is:

account owner for hahig-fahag: Pelael Istax Novys

As part of carving the user module out of the Fernhollow monolith into the new Fernhollow Identity service, the setting `user.auth_key` has been renamed to `IDENTITY_SERVICE_SECRET`. Plugin authors should note that the old key is no longer read anywhere: the monolith drops it at startup, and the identity service refuses to boot without the new name. Validate with `fh-cli config check` after migrating. Once the deprecated entry is removed from your .env, append the new secret line immediately below.

env line for yahaf-kageg: VAULT_KEY5=978f5

### Step 2: Migrate the deduplicator settings

Before upgrading Quellhorn, the on-call alert deduplicator, confirm that all open incident streams have been flushed, since in-flight fingerprints are not carried across major versions. Support staff should pause the ingest workers, run the schema migration, and then restart with the new grouping window. Alert volume may briefly double until the fingerprint cache rebuilds. The values to apply on restart are listed below.

config for kadug-yahop:
quenwyn:
  pin: 2459
  metrics_host: metrics.quenwyn.lumicsys.internal
  tenant: julax
  seal: seal_0d5ead96